About Barangay Kibudoc

Barangay Kibudoc forms part of Matalam, a municipality in Cotabato, and is classified as a small barangay.

According to the 2020 Census of Population and Housing conducted by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ay Kibudoc had a population of 1,385. This made it the 24th largest of 34 barangays in Matalam by population, placing it in the middle tier of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Kibudoc accounted for approximately 1.70% of the total population of Matalam, which stood at 81,355 in the same census year.

Census comparisons between 2015 and 2020 show Barangay Kibudoc moving from 1,388 residents to 1,385 residents, an intercensal change of -0.2%. The trajectory indicates a broadly stable community. The Philippine Statistics Authority classifies Barangay Kibudoc as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

Matalam is a municipality comprising 34 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Kibudoc,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Cotabato, which contains 543 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Kibudoc ranks 348th by 2020 population. Cotabato is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Barangay Kibudoc is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.
